अगर Google के साथ साइन अप किया गया है तो बिटकॉइन गिट क्रेडेंशियल्स


268

मेरा bitbucket.org पर एक खाता है जो मैंने अपने Google खाते के साथ साइन अप करके बनाया है। अब हर बार जब मैं लॉग इन करता हूं तो बस "Google के साथ लॉग इन" पर क्लिक करता हूं और यह ठीक है।

मैं git कमांड लाइन से अपने रिपॉज को कैसे एक्सेस कर सकता हूं? यह मुझसे उपयोगकर्ता नाम और पासवर्ड का अनुरोध करता है। मेरे पास एक उपयोगकर्ता नाम है, लेकिन कोई पासवर्ड नहीं। फिर मैं कैसे लॉग इन करूं?


7
मार्च 2019 और यह अभी भी एक अस्पष्ट और अनिर्धारित प्रक्रिया है ... मैंने कभी भी एक आवेदन के बारे में नहीं सुना है जहां साइट पर लॉगिन क्रेडेंशियल वेबसाइट और कमांड लाइन इंटरफ़ेस के बीच भिन्न हो। क्यों यह आवश्यक है के रूप में स्पष्टीकरण बहुत अधिक प्रमुख होना चाहिए।
ऑस्कर ब्रावो

1
बिटकॉइन का उपयोग करते हुए मेरा पहली बार और मैं अभी भी इसी मुद्दे का सामना कर रहा हूं, वास्तव में अब मेरे पास एक ही ईमेल अकाउंट के साथ दो अकाउंट हैं। @ gmail.com, account@googlemail.com से अलग है, यहां तक ​​कि एक शुरुआती वेबसाइट भी अकाउंट @ gmail.com को सिंक करती है। @ googlemail.com एकल खाते में।
पीटर

जवाबों:


315

आपको कम से कम अपने रिपॉजिटरी पढ़ने और फिर कमांड लाइन में इसका उपयोग करने की अनुमति के साथ बिटबकेट वेब यूआई में " ऐप पासवर्ड " बनाने का एक बार का सेटअप करना चाहिए ।

कैसे:

  1. Bitbucket में लॉगिन करें
  2. दाईं ओर अपनी प्रोफ़ाइल छवि पर क्लिक करें (अब नीचे बाईं ओर)
  3. Bitbucket सेटिंग्स चुनें
  4. एक्सेस प्रबंधन अनुभाग के तहत ऐप पासवर्ड विकल्प ( https://bitbucket.org/account/settings/app-passwords/ ) देखें
  5. रिपॉजिटरी सेक्शन के तहत पढ़ने के लिए कम से कम अनुमतियों वाला ऐप पासवर्ड बनाएं । आपके लिए एक पासवर्ड जनरेट किया जाएगा। इसे बचाने के लिए याद रखें, यह केवल एक बार दिखाया जाएगा!

12
एसएसओ का उपयोग करके पहले कनेक्शन के बाद उन्हें बस इतना पासवर्ड बनाना चाहिए ... बहुत बहुत धन्यवाद, यह कदम वास्तव में अस्पष्ट था। अब स्क्रीन [[आपको अवतार नीचे बाईं ओर क्लिक करें]> [सेटिंग्स]> [ऐप पासवर्ड]> [ऐप पासवर्ड बनाएं]> कई विकल्प चुनें (अपनी इच्छा का पालन करें) और वॉइला। ध्यान दें कि Google SSO का उपयोग करके पहले कनेक्शन के बाद उपयोगकर्ता नाम चुना गया है।
नॉर्ड्स

"लेबल" के रूप में क्या उपयोग करें और इस मामले में "उपयोगकर्ता नाम" के रूप में क्या उपयोग करें?
डिम

2
क्षमा करें, यह Google खाता उपयोगकर्ता नाम नहीं होगा। यह BitBucket उपयोगकर्ता नाम होगा जो खाते के निर्माण के समय उपयोगकर्ता द्वारा चुना जाता है। वैसे भी, आपके जवाब ने उल्लेखित समस्या को छोड़कर मदद की।
एमडी। सब्बीर अहमद

1
उपयोगकर्ता नाम उसी पृष्ठ पर सामान्य> खाता सेटिंग> बिटबकेट प्रोफ़ाइल सेटिंग> अनुभाग में पाया जाता है।
प्रशांत सारस्वत

यह सही उत्तर है ... अब यदि आप मुझे बता सकते हैं कि सेट ssh कुंजी काम क्यों नहीं कर रही है! :)
मैगनोइट्स

121

हल किया:

  • लॉग-इन स्क्रीन पर गए और क्लिक किया forgot my password
  • मैंने अपना Google खाता ईमेल दर्ज किया और मुझे एक रीसेट लिंक प्राप्त हुआ।
  • जैसे ही आप एक नया पासवर्ड दर्ज करते हैं, आपके पास बिटबकेट आईडी और उपयोग करने के लिए पासवर्ड होगा।

नमूना:

git clone https://<bitbucket_id>@bitbucket.org/<repo>

2
क्या यह वेबसाइट पर लॉग इन करते समय पासवर्ड दर्ज करने की आवश्यकता होगी?
यूजर 1291

1
मैं दोनों तरीके से कर सकता हूं
एलेक्स

2
आज मुझे पासवर्ड रीसेट करने में त्रुटि पृष्ठ मिला; (यह बहुत दुख की बात है
व्लाद

मेरे लिए (अभी तक) हल नहीं हुआ, 10 मिनट के बाद भी रीसेट पासवर्ड ईमेल लिंक की प्रतीक्षा कर रहा है।
ब्रेकफ्रे

मुझे एक त्रुटि भी मिली है। इसके अलावा, Google के साथ लॉगिन का उपयोग नए क्रेडेंशियल बनाने (और संभवतः एक सुरक्षा घटना में खोने से रोकने के लिए) है, इसलिए यह "वर्कअराउंड" सुरक्षा मुद्दों का परिचय देता है।
user2530062

31

यह मार्च 2019 है, और मैंने इसे इस तरह से किया है:

  1. Https://id.atlassian.com/login/resetpassword पर पहुंचें
  2. अपना ईमेल भरें और "रिकवरी लिंक भेजें" पर क्लिक करें
  3. आपको एक ईमेल प्राप्त होगा, और यह वह जगह है जहाँ लोग इसे गड़बड़ करते हैं। लॉग इन माय अकाउंट बटन पर क्लिक न करें , इसके बजाय, आप उस छोटे लिंक को क्लिक करना चाहते हैं जो वैकल्पिक रूप से कहता है , आप अपने एटलसियन खाते के लिए अपना पासवर्ड रीसेट कर सकते हैं।
  4. एक पासवर्ड सेट करें जैसा कि आप सामान्य रूप से करेंगे

अब टर्मिनल पर git कमांड चलाने का प्रयास करें।

यह आपको पहली बार दो-चरणीय सत्यापन करने के लिए कह सकता है, बस चरणों का पालन करें और आपका काम हो गया!


1
अब आपको तीसरे चरण में छोटा लिंक नहीं मिलेगा क्योंकि उन्होंने इसे बदल दिया है। आप सभी एटलसियन उत्पादों के लिए एक लॉगिन प्राप्त करें। बस नया पासवर्ड टाइप करें और वोइला
दमिथा रवेन्द्र

1
यह पूरी तरह से काम किया। मेरे समय के साथी को बचाने के लिए धन्यवाद: D
जिग्नेश

2
जुलाई 2019 तक यह एक कार्यशील समाधान प्रतीत होता है किंडा यह समझता है कि कैसे स्थिति एटलसियन कंपनी के लिए विकसित हो गई है, लेकिन कुछ यूआई संकेत और प्रलेखन व्यर्थ छूट गए हैं। जाहिरा तौर पर 'Google के साथ लॉगिन' केवल उन लोगों के लिए ठीक है जो केवल रेपो ब्राउज़ करना चाहते हैं, लेकिन वास्तविक सक्रिय डेवलपर्स के लिए ऐसा नहीं है।
वाल्टर के।

14

इसे छोड़ने का एक तरीका एक विशिष्ट ऐप पासवर्ड चर बनाना है।

  1. समायोजन
  2. ऐप पासवर्ड
  3. ऐप पासवर्ड बनाएं

और जब आप passwordBitbucket में साइन इन करने के लिए Google खाते का उपयोग कर रहे हैं, तो आप अपने टर्मिनल से प्रवेश करने या धक्का देने के लिए उत्पन्न का उपयोग कर सकते हैं ।


अवतार नीचे-बाएँ का उपयोग करें; गूगल एवरेटर टॉप-राइट नहीं। फिर ध्यान दें कि एक अतिरिक्त कदम है, 1 ए) ऐप मार्केटप्लेस।
ऑस्कर ब्रावो

आपने कौन सी अनुमतियां चुनीं? क्या गिट क्ली क्लाइंट के लिए रिपॉजिटरी पढ़ना / लिखना पर्याप्त है? एक git pushआर के साथ मेरे लिए काम किया / डब्ल्यू केवल।
जॉर्ग गोत्स्चलिच

मुझे लगता है कि यह सुरक्षा के मामले में सबसे अच्छा / सबसे आधुनिक समाधान है: दैनिक काम के लिए समर्पित, सीमित पहुंच क्रेडेंशियल्स जो आपके बिटकॉइन खाते से किसी भी समय निरस्त किए जा सकते हैं, जबकि आपके बिटकॉइन खाते को पासवर्ड रहित रखते हैं।
जॉर्ग गोत्स्चलिच

7

आप यहाँ वर्णित SSH कुंजी प्राधिकरण की स्थापना कर सकते हैं - https://confluence.atlassian.com/bitbucket/add-an-ssh-key-to-an-account-302811853.html


1
ssh: hostbucket.org होस्ट से कनेक्ट करें। पोर्ट 22: खराब फाइल नंबर
एलेक्स

प्रस्तावित समाधान की वर्तमान स्थिति के बारे में कृपया अपडेट को सत्यापित और पोस्ट करें।
वाल्टर के

2

आपके पास बिटकॉइन पासवर्ड नहीं है क्योंकि आप Google से लॉग इन करते हैं, लेकिन आप https://bitbucket.org/account/password/reset/ पर पासवर्ड को "रीसेट" कर सकते हैं।

आपको एक नया पासवर्ड सेटअप करने के लिए एक ईमेल प्राप्त होगा और वह यह है।


2

सितंबर, 2019 तक अपडेट करें:

यह पूरी प्रक्रिया अब पहले की तुलना में आसान है। इससे कोई फर्क नहीं पड़ता कि आपकी सामान्य शैली नियमित है या Google पर निर्भर है , यह परवाह किए बिना काम करता है। इन चार आसान चरणों का पालन करें:

  • इस लिंक पर जाएं और अपना ईमेल दर्ज करें।
  • पुनर्सक्रियन ईमेल के लिए अपने मेल की जाँच करें और उसमें बड़े नीले बटन पर क्लिक करें।
  • अपना पासवर्ड बदलें!

आशा है कि ये आपकी मदद करेगा। मीरा कोडिंग!


यह वर्तमान में काम नहीं करता है क्योंकि यह हमें सीधे पूरी तरह से जीमेल फिर से लॉगिन करने के लिए कहता है।
प्रवीण ओझा

0

आप अपने खाते में एक "उचित" बिटबकेट खाता पासवर्ड संलग्न कर सकते हैं। पर जाएं https://id.atlassian.com/manage/change-password (अपने Google खाते का उपयोग कर साइन) और फिर दोनों पुराने और नए पासवर्ड बॉक्स में एक नया पासवर्ड दर्ज करें। अब आप अपने ईमेल पते और इस नए पासवर्ड का उपयोग कमांड लाइन पर अपने खाते तक पहुंचने के लिए कर सकते हैं।

नोट: ऐप पासवर्ड ऐसा करने का आधिकारिक तरीका है (प्रति @ क्रिसियन टिंगिनो का जवाब), लेकिन IMO वे बहुत अच्छी तरह से काम नहीं करते हैं। पासवर्ड बदलने का कोई तरीका नहीं है, और वे कमांड लाइन में टाइप करने के लिए बड़ी अनजाने चीजें हैं।


2
मैंने कोशिश की, लेकिन पुराने / नए पासवर्ड फ़ील्ड अक्षम थे। यहां तक ​​कि माउस कर्सर में परिवर्तन यह दिखाने के लिए कि आप उनमें कुछ भी इनपुट नहीं कर सकते ... तब मैंने टैब को बंद कर दिया, Ctrl + T के साथ फिर से खोल दिया गया और फ़ील्ड सक्षम हो गए। हालांकि, इसने पुराने पासवर्ड के लिए कहा। न तो नया पासवर्ड और न ही मेरे Google पासवर्ड ने काम किया।
ग्विटर सेप
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.